Build looks good now. I only have one remaining build failure[1] for
ARM multi_v7_defconfig with CONFIG_THUMB2_KERNEL=y enabled[1]. I had
already posted a fix for that patch to stable, but it's missing in your
queue so I replied to that patch to help you find it.
It also looks good for boot testing at kernelci.org[2]. The boot failures
here aren't specific to your queue, but are NFSroot issues for these
boards with v3.18 in general.
